eighty million, nine hundred ninety-four thousand, nine hundred forty-three
Currency CA$80994943 in canadian english: eighty million, nine hundred ninety-four thousand, nine hundred forty-three Canadian dollar.
In Price: 80994943.00
79994943 | 81994943